The impact of his height is readily apparent in his playing style. The height allows him to create greater angles on his serves, imparting a spin and generating a velocity that can overwhelm opponents. The higher contact point gives him a larger window to place the ball, which is a significant asset when attempting to win free points off of his serve.
Beyond the serve, his height contributes significantly to his groundstrokes. He can generate more power from a higher hitting point, helping him to drive the ball deep into the court with remarkable pace and consistency. The ability to hit the ball at a higher point also creates more opportunities for dipping the ball crosscourt, or hitting down the line, giving him additional options to open up the court.
